]> SALOME platform Git repositories - plugins/ghs3dprlplugin.git/commitdiff
Salome HOME
Export headers.
authorvsr <vsr@opencascade.com>
Fri, 31 Jan 2014 15:17:43 +0000 (15:17 +0000)
committervsr <vsr@opencascade.com>
Fri, 31 Jan 2014 15:17:43 +0000 (15:17 +0000)
src/GHS3DPRLPlugin/CMakeLists.txt
src/gui/CMakeLists.txt

index b923ff27cb0e6d0d2d6bff5478cf6ed5cf2fd6e3..0a5b045fd5a9472de1f4ef81e056cdebdcb99ed1 100644 (file)
@@ -60,6 +60,17 @@ SET(_link_LIBRARIES
   SalomeIDLGHS3DPRLPLUGIN
 )
 
+# --- headers ---
+
+# header files
+SET(GHS3DPRLEngine_HEADERS
+  GHS3DPRLPlugin_Defs.hxx
+  GHS3DPRLPlugin_GHS3DPRL.hxx
+  GHS3DPRLPlugin_GHS3DPRL_i.hxx
+  GHS3DPRLPlugin_Hypothesis.hxx
+  GHS3DPRLPlugin_Hypothesis_i.hxx
+)
+
 # --- sources ---
 
 # sources / static
@@ -90,4 +101,6 @@ ADD_LIBRARY(GHS3DPRLEngine ${GHS3DPRLEngine_SOURCES})
 TARGET_LINK_LIBRARIES(GHS3DPRLEngine ${_link_LIBRARIES} )
 INSTALL(TARGETS GHS3DPRLEngine EXPORT ${PROJECT_NAME}TargetGroup DESTINATION ${SALOME_INSTALL_LIBS})
 
+INSTALL(FILES ${GHS3DPRLEngine_HEADERS} DESTINATION ${SALOME_INSTALL_HEADERS})
+
 SALOME_INSTALL_SCRIPTS("${_bin_SCRIPTS}" ${SALOME_INSTALL_PYTHON}/salome/GHS3DPRLPlugin)
index 581045f008ed672c1bf4f1850bf2b5e3a552c438..b0e3df46b5cba6123ff0704ce6ad39b7b94484ee 100644 (file)
@@ -95,4 +95,6 @@ ADD_LIBRARY(GHS3DPRLPluginGUI ${GHS3DPRLPluginGUI_SOURCES})
 TARGET_LINK_LIBRARIES(GHS3DPRLPluginGUI ${_link_LIBRARIES} )
 INSTALL(TARGETS GHS3DPRLPluginGUI EXPORT ${PROJECT_NAME}TargetGroup DESTINATION ${SALOME_INSTALL_LIBS})
 
+INSTALL(FILES ${GHS3DPRLPluginGUI_HEADERS} DESTINATION ${SALOME_INSTALL_HEADERS})
+
 QT4_INSTALL_TS_RESOURCES("${_ts_RESOURCES}" "${SALOME_GHS3DPRLPLUGIN_INSTALL_RES_DATA}")